Output 123b9deea6d94dbebb506c3bd6230197850a5077b58e8809f1a5d3b9c990528a:3

value
2560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 031ec482f7d6ae07c35c6a46963bc738ac359bb7 OP_EQUAL
address
31yWoteF18C514KannCXKixQbGAFTnAQcU
transaction
123b9deea6d94dbebb506c3bd6230197850a5077b58e8809f1a5d3b9c990528a
spent
true